Specifications
The V Seven Heavy Duty Swivel is constructed from Stainless Steel, a material choice that immediately signals its intent for durability and resistance to the elements. Its advertised dimensions of 1.5X1.75 provide a clear indication of its size, suggesting it’s substantial enough for demanding applications without being overly bulky. The Black Oxide Finish not only contributes to its aesthetic but also provides an additional layer of protection against corrosion and wear. Designed primarily for AR-10 and AR-15 platforms, it integrates seamlessly with common sling attachments found on these popular rifle systems.
